Advantages of a Boost Controller?


Vaughany

Recommended Posts

Hi Everyone, I am hoping someone could avise me on the following. My J-Spec TT has been fully decatted and is running at 1.1 bar with the OD off. (1.2bar with the OD on and the car being in 4th gear- Load Related)

 

I am looking to purchase a Greddy Emange to map my fueling etc to fine tune my fuelling curve. My question is should I buy the Profec E01 Boost controller aswell. I know this unit has lots of features and complements the Emanage.

 

However if I am already hitting 1.1/1.2bar, what would be the advantages of fitting a boost controller aswell. Will it promote a better boost curve etc? also if I decide to purchase should I fit a smaller restrictor ring so the car is back to say 0.9 bar and use the boost controller to increase the boost.

 

I would be grateful if the technical bods could answer this. My plans eventually are to replace my stock turbos so I will need a boost controller eventually but I wanted to know the advantaged taking into account my presents mods.

I've got an PRofec e-01 and it has certainly increased the midrange boost. My turbos didn't used to come on song until about 4250rpm but since fitting the e-01 it seems to make full boost from about 3800. That's a big improvement in my book. As you know, decatted J-specs don't need help making high boost but the increased midrange is great.

If you are staying with the stock injectors, don't bother with the emanage.

It will only scare you when you see the injectors running at 100% duty cycle at anything over 1 bar!

If you are upgrading the injectors, then its a good bit of kit.

You don't necessarily need to upgrade injectors, although that is the best option. You can just get an adjustable fuel pressure reg and up the fuel pressure a bit to get the same effect, which is cheaper. I love my Profec E01, it's a very nice bit of kit, and it's nice to be able to monitor what's going on in the car without having to hook a laptop up. It was a simple choice for me because I don't have a laptop! When I finally get round to sorting my wideband out I will be able to monitor in realtime and log 3 hours worth of air/fuel ratio, boost, exhaust gas temp (I have a Greddy EGT gauge), revs, speed, injector duty cycle and throttle%. Great if you like gadgets!

 

As Jake said, the car certainly feels faster because you basically get max boost from the moment the 2nd turbo comes online rather than having it build up gradually to max.

 

The screen is pretty big and hard to find a place for. I have mine on a mount that's designed for a mobile phone, it sticks out to the left of the fan speed dial.
